What is the meaning of Proverbs 20 6?

This proverb says a couple of true things about us all. First, “many claim to have unfailing love.” “Unfailing love” comes from one of the strongest words of loyalty, love and commitment in the Old Testament. This love would be as good as it could possibly get.

What is the meaning of Proverbs 20 10?

Our verse notes “differing weights” (literally “stone and stone”) and “differing measures” (literally “epah and epah”). The fact that they're doubled or compared, seems to suggest a problem. That “the LORD detests them both” makes it clear that there's a serious problem.

What is the meaning of Proverbs 20 17?

Food gained by fraud tastes sweet, but one ends up with a mouth full of gravel. This wise saying is just a statement of fact about choices and their possible consequences. While food is mentioned, the focus of this verse is deceit.

What does the Bible verse spare the rod spoil the child mean?

They used a crook to lift sheep out of holes they had fallen into, and they used the rod, a straight stick, to guide them. The sheep were not beaten with the rod. "Sparing the rod" in that sense, means that a parent must guide his or her child and teach the child right from wrong.

How do you describe a faithful person?

Some common synonyms of faithful are constant, loyal, resolute, staunch, and steadfast. While all these words mean "firm in adherence to whatever one owes allegiance," faithful implies unswerving adherence to a person or thing or to the oath or promise by which a tie was contracted.
